Internet of Things (IoT) Risk Management

is a specialized field that focuses on mitigating risks associated with IoT devices and systems.

Designed for professionals and individuals working in the IoT industry, this Postgraduate Certificate aims to equip learners with the knowledge and skills necessary to identify, assess, and manage risks in IoT environments.

Some key areas of focus include risk assessment methodologies, threat modeling, and vulnerability management, as well as regulatory compliance and industry standards.

By completing this program, learners will gain a deeper understanding of the unique risks and challenges associated with IoT systems and be able to develop effective strategies for managing those risks.

Industry Background In the UK, the IoT market is expected to grow significantly, with an estimated value of £14.8 billion by 2025 (Source: ResearchAndMarkets). The increasing adoption of IoT devices has also led to a rise in cyber-attacks and data breaches, making risk management a critical aspect of IoT development and deployment.

Continuous Professional Development (CPD)

Continuous professional development (CPD), also known as continuing education, refers to a wide range of learning activities aimed at expanding knowledge, understanding, and practical experience in a specific subject area or professional role. This is a CPD course.
